自然霉变玉米和玉米蛋白粉对仔猪生长性能、养分表观消化率及血清酶水平的影响

摘要: 试验旨在研究自然霉变玉米和玉米蛋白粉(M)对仔猪生长性能、养分表观消化率及血清酶水平的影响.选用28日龄平均体重(9.59±0.79)kg的健康三元杂交(杜×长×大)仔猪15头,随机分为3组,每组5个重复,每个重复1头仔猪.对照组饲喂基础日粮,50% M组和100% M组分别用自然霉变玉米和玉米蛋白粉替代基础日粮中50%和100%优质的玉米及玉米蛋白粉.预试期7 d,正试期15 d.结果表明:①随着自然霉变玉米和玉米蛋白粉替代比例的增加,仔猪平均日增重(ADG)、平均日采食量(ADFI)呈线性或二次曲线降低(P <0.05),其中,50% M、100% M组仔猪ADG显著降低,100% M组ADFI显著降低(P <0.05).②随着自然霉变玉米和玉米蛋白粉替代比例的增加,仔猪日粮总能(GE)、有机物(OM)、干物质(DM)、粗蛋白质(CP)和粗脂肪(EE)的表观消化率呈线性或二次曲线降低(P <0.05).③随着自然霉变玉米和玉米蛋白粉替代比例的增加,血清中天冬氨酸转氨酶(AST)、肌酸激酶(CK)水平呈线性或二次曲线降低(P <0.05),丙氨酸转氨酶(ALT)水平呈线性或二次曲线升高(P <0.05),碱性磷酸酶(ALP)水平呈先降后升的二次曲线变化(P <0.05).综上所述,在本试验条件下,饲喂自然霉变玉米和玉米蛋白粉可降低仔猪生长性能,降低日粮总能、有机物、干物质、粗蛋白质、粗脂肪的表观消化率,影响机体血清酶的正常水平.

Abstract: An experiment was conducted to investigate the effects of naturally contaminated corn and corn gluten meal on growth performance,apparent digestibility and serum enzymes of piglets.A total of fifteen piglets (Duroc×Large White×Landrace) aged 28 days,with average weight of 9.59 kg ± 0.79 kg were randomly divided into three treatments,each treatment of five replicates of one piglet.The control group was given the basic diet,50% M and 100% M groups were given the diets in which normal corn and corn gluten meal were 50% and 100% replaced by naturally contaminated corn and corn gluten meal,respectively.The pre-experiment period lasted for 7 d,and the experiment period lasted for 15 d.The results showed as follows: ① With the increase addition ratio of naturally contaminated corn and corn gluten meal,the daily gain and daily feed intake of all piglets were decreased linearly or quadraticly (P <0.05),the daily gain in 50% M and 100% M groups was significantly reduced (P <0.05),the daily feed intake in 100% M group was significantly reduced (P <0.05) throughout the experiment.② With the increase addition ratio of naturally contaminated corn and corn gluten meal,the apparent digestibility of total energy,organic matter,dry matter,crude protein and ether extract were decreased linearly or quadraticly (P <0.05).③ With the increase addition ratio of naturally contaminated corn and corn gluten meal,the serum concentrations of AST and CK were decreased linearly or quadraticly (P <0.05),the serum concentration of ALT was increased linearly or quadraticly (P <0.05),however,the serum concentration of ALP was decreased first and then increased quadraticly (P <0.05).Therefore,under the experimental conditions,feeding naturally contaminated corn and corn gluten meal diets reduced growth performance and the apparent digestibility of total energy,organic matter,dry matter,crude protein and ether extract,resulted in a negative impact on the concentrations of serum enzymes on piglets.
